Red algae inhabit limited territories around the clean shores of South West Ireland and West Iceland. Their life cycle lasts from four to five years. For this relatively short period, they absorb a large number of minerals from the sea.
Calcium in Coxamin K has a unique porous structure similar to honeycomb which becomes smooth after primary hydration. It doesn’t resemble the chalky grainy structure which we usually relate calcium products. Calcareum in Lithothamnion Calcareum is the most digestible calcium product. It is 20% more digestible than calcium in dairy products and over 40% more digestible than tricalcium phosphate.
The optimal absorption is due to the specific structure. Calcium in Coxamin K is separated into three polymorphous forms - calcite, aragonite (orthorhombic structure), vaterite (hexagonal structure). Calcium carbonate, for example, consists almost entirely of calcite - rhombic lattice.
Actually, Coxamin K is not only the most digestible calcium product but it is also a multimineral product. Coxamin К contains also Magnesium, Boron, Copper, Manganese, Zinc and many other minerals (74 minerals and microelements).
Coxamin K and bone density
Many factors reflect on calcium levels in the blood. With age, for example, the absorption of all vitamins and minerals becomes more and more difficult. Bone density depends on some elements: Vitamin D3 is responsible for the absorption of the most essential minerals - calcium and phosphorus. Vitamin K2 is responsible for calcium transportation to the bones.
In the mechanism that explains the interaction between the three elements - calcium ions, Vitamin K2 and Vitamin D3 participates the protein called osteocalcin (which depends on Vitamin K).
Osteocalcin is a highly sensitive biochemical indicator for Vitamin K status, which being in its active form, stimulates bone formation and density. Vitamin D3 in the body increases the synthesis of osteocalcin, but if vitamin K intake is insufficient, osteocalcin remains inactive (non-carboxylated osteocalcin). High levels of non-carboxylated osteocalcin are associated with low bone mineral density and a higher risk of fracture.
The other protein that is responsible for bone health is the Matrix Gala-Protein (MGP) found in blood vessel walls. It has to lead the calcium out of the arteries and soft tissues and to protect them from calcification. Vitamin K2 activates that protein, preserves blood vessel elasticity and at the same time assists calcium delivery to the bones.
Coxamin K supplies the body with minerals and Vitamins K2 and D3 make these minerals acceptable for the bones.
Coxamin K is a formula that completes the physiological cycle for intake and supplies the bones with calcium and other minerals. Vitamins K2 and D3 are not only part of the composition of Coxamin K, but they are of high quality, natural and in maximum quantities.
Boron and Zinc are essential for bio vitality of the calcium source. Magnesium minimum, Vitamin K2 and Vitamin D3 improve calcium absorption in the body.
Vitamin K2 in Coxamin K is in the form of menaquinone-7 (MK7). It is the better form of bioavailability and bioactivity than Vitamin K1 or menaquinone-4. Fat-soluble MK7 in Coxamin K is natural, obtained by fermentation of B. subtilis natto, without any synthetic treatments.
